The benchmark index DSEX (+0.49%) gained 26.07 points and closed at 5,368.96 points today. The blue-chip index DS30 (+0.26%) and the shariah based index DSES (+0.74%) both closed in green. All the large cap sectors showed positive performance today except NBFIs (- 0.57%) and Food and Allied (-0.34%). Power posted the highest gain of 2.13% followed by Telecommunication (+0.64%), Banks (+0.61%), Pharmaceuticals (+0.17%), and Engineering (+0.11%). Total turnover stood at BDT 5.2 billion (USD 63.2 million). United Power Generation & Distribution Company Ltd (+4.3%) was the most traded share with a turnover of BDT 449.3 million. ISLAMIBANK With reference to their earlier news disseminated by DSE on 30.11.2017 regarding Issuance of 2nd Mudaraba Redeemable Non-Convertible Subordinated Bond, the Company has further informed that BSEC has accorded consent under the provisions of the Securities and Exchange Commission (Private Placement of Debt Securities) Rules, 2012, for raising of Tier-II Regulatory Capital by Islami Bank Bang-ladesh Limited through issuance of IBBL 2nd Mudaraba Redeemable Non-Convertible Subordinated Bond amounting of Tk. 7,000.00 million only under Private Placement in order to strengthen Capital Base of the Company. The Consent has been accorded subject to obtaining of No Objection Certificate (NOC) from Bangladesh Bank and compliance with the relevant laws and regulatory requirements and shall adhere to the conditions imposed by BSEC under Section-2CC of the Securities and Exchange Ordinance, 1969. SUNLIFEINS DSE NEWS: The Stock Brokers and Merchant Bankers are requested to abstain from providing loan facilities to purchase security of Sunlife Insurance Company Limited in between 1st to 30th trading day after change of categorization, with effect from October 01, 2018 as per BSEC Directive No. SEC/CMRRCD/2009-193/177 and BSEC Order No. SEC/CMRRCD/2009-193/178 dated October 27, 2015. The Company will be placed in 'B' category from existing 'Z' category with effect from October 01, 2018 as the Company has reported disbursement of 2% stock dividend for the year ended on December 31, 2017. UNIQUEHRL With reference to their earlier news disseminated on 27.06.2018 the Company has further informed that the Board of Directors have taken the following decisions considering among others, that Unique Hotel & Resorts Limited as a lead partner has decided to pay Tk. 2,720.00 million as advance against equity to Unique Meghnaghat Power Limited for advance payment of the 10% EPC contract value to GE Glob-al Parts & Products GmbH as per the Commitment Agreement for implementation of a 600 MW capacity Gas/R-LNG based Combined Cycle Power Generation Facility at Meghnaghat, Narayangonj, Bangla-desh on Build-Own-Operate (BOO) basis. OLYMPIC The Company has informed that the Board of Directors have taken the following decisions: 1 Import a wafer manufacturing line, complete with ancillary machinery, from Franz Haas Waf-felmaschinen Gmbh, Austia, at an estimated cost of Tk.125.45 million to be funded by the company's own sources and bank financing. The line will be installed at the company's Lolati factory premises and will have an estimated annual capacity of 1,800 metric tons. 2. Import a toffee manufacturing line, complete with ancillary and packing machinery, from India, at an estimated cost of Tk.11.42 million to be funded by the company's own sources and bank fi-nancing. The line will be installed at the company's Madanpur factory premises and will have an estimated annual capacity of 1,800 metric tons. DUTCHBANGL With reference to their earlier news disseminated by DSE on 28.12.2017 regarding issuance Non-Convertible, 7 years Non-Convertible Subordinated Bond of Tk. 5,000 million, the Com-pany has further informed that BSEC has accorded their consent for the same, subject to No Objection Certificate (NOC) from Bangladesh Bank. BSCCL The Board of Directors has recommended 5% cash dividend for the year ended on June 30, 2018. Date of AGM: 08.11.2018, Time: 11:00 AM, Venue: Trust Milonayaton, 545, Old Airport Road, Dhaka Cantonment, Dhaka. Record Date: 18.10.2018. The Company has also report-ed EPS of Tk. 0.44, NAV per share of Tk. 35.68 and NOCFPS of Tk. 4.07 for the year ended on June 30, 2018 as against Tk. 1.93, Tk. 36.44 and Tk. 1.20 respectively for the same period of the previous year. IFADAUTOS The Board of Directors has recommended 22% cash dividend for shareholders (excluding Sponsors/Directors) and 10% stock dividend for all shareholders for the year ended on June 30, 2018. The Sponsors shareholders hold 14,15,16,665 shares out of total 22,54,46,000 shares of the Company and general shareholders will get cash dividend of Tk. 18,46,44,537.00. Date of AGM: 19.12.2018, Time and venue: to be notified later on. Record Date: 18.10.2018. The Company has also reported EPS of Tk. 7.01, NAV per share of Tk. 38.25 and NOCFPS of Tk. (10.98) for the year ended on June 30, 2018 as against Tk. 4.81, Tk. 38.61 and Tk. (7.99) respectively for the same period of the previous year
